Postby Uthark_Runa » Tue Feb 09, 2010 12:27 am

Exactly, after your competition days are over, to progress through the higher dan ranks, it is all about time, and how much you have contributed to Judo. What an awesome achievement. It takes so much dedication. He must be very honored.
